Unveiling $2 Bill Selling: Strategies & Market Market

The allure of unique currency often draws individuals to explore the niche market of offering two-dollar bills. While they aren’t particularly precious in everyday transactions, certain series and star notes can command a surprising premium to numismatists. Generally, the face value remains the starting point, but bills with sequence numbers that create interesting copyright or phrases, or those exhibiting unusual color or printing errors, are unusually sought after. Currently, a standard two-dollar bill could be worth just $2, but a star bill, a bill with a low serial number (such as from the early 1900s), or a bill with a fancy serial number might fetch anywhere from $5 to $50, or even greater amounts subject to its state and the desire from interested parties. Prior to attempt to sell, meticulously check the specific characteristics of your bill – online resources and collector forums are helpful tools.
